/* This module effectively implements a form of picture-in-picture.
|
|
* - The outer picture is called the canvas.
|
|
* - The innter picture is callsed the subpicture.
|
|
*
|
|
* NB, all of the following operatons take into account aspect ratio
|
|
*
|
|
* A canvas is of canvas_{width,height}.
|
|
* In Pad mode:
|
|
* - The subpicture is upconverted with a inverse scalefactor of:
|
|
* (The size of subpicture's largest dimension)
|
|
* --------------------------------------------
|
|
* (The size of canvas's equivalent dimension)
|
|
*
|
|
* Ie, The subpicture's largest dimension is made equal to the
|
|
* equivalent canvas dimension.
|
|
*
|
|
* - The upconverted subpicture's smallest dimension is then padded
|
|
* to make the upconverted subpicture have the same dimensions of
|
|
* the canvas.
|
|
*
|
|
* In Crop mode:
|
|
* - The subpicture is upconverted with an inverse scalefactor of:
|
|
* (The size of subpicture's smallest dimension)
|
|
* --------------------------------------------
|
|
* (The size of canvas's equivalent dimension)
|
|
*
|
|
* Ie, The subpicture's smallest dimension is made equal to the
|
|
* equivalent canvas dimension. (The subpicture will then be
|
|
* larger than the canvas)
|
|
*
|
|
* - The upconverted subpicture's largest dimension is then cropped
|
|
* to make the upconverted subpicture have the same dimensions of
|
|
* the canvas.
|
|
*/
